Sheneatha Presents THE BUTTERFLIES SHOW A Contemporary Variety Show

Come be sublimely lifted by what Tony award-winning choreographer, producer, director, dancer and philanthropist George Faison calls the "refreshing" voice of Sheneatha. On Sunday, March 10, 2019 7pm, the international performer presents an original production, "The Butterflies Show", at The Triad Theatre on 158 West 72nd Street*NY, NY*10023. This contemporary variety show is hyped concert meets Broadway meets game show meets family reunion! Mixed with fun, laughter, joy and surprise, "The Butterflies Show" will showcase the music of the many storied women that laid the bricks upon which modern artists now tread. Those legends include Chaka, Barbra, Diana, Aretha, Tina, Dolly and more. From the moment guests enter the theater and are greeted by Butterflies hostesses, they are enveloped in an atmosphere of love and inspiration.

Whether providing supporting vocals for Sam Smith on The Grammys or winning first place on The Apollo's legendary stage, Sheneatha's love for entertaining audiences is evident. This singing librarian, who has toured internationally and currently works in school outreach for Brooklyn Public Library, is taking education and empowerment to the off-Broadway stage in this high octane, interactive variety show. Sheneatha interweaves anecdotes about the artists into a set of energetic songs and dance numbers all while promoting audience participation and sheer enjoyment. Audience members are surprised to be called onstage to become "Supremes" or contestants for the game show, "The Butterflies Battle".

The delightfully talented supporting singers -- Kiaama Hudson, Cenophia Mitchell and Chloe Thompson - partner with Sheneatha to create magical musical moments, fabulous dance numbers and hilarious bits of comedy. The incredible band features James Williams on Keys, Luke McCrosson (Musical Director) on Bass, Jay Francis on Drums and Bobby Kelly on Guitar. The Butterflies Show's dynamic choreographer, Juson Williams, is a 5-time Audelco Award Winner, accredited actor and singer. Julian Summers, vocal director, is also an international vocalist, gifted arranger and songwriter.
